区块链项目在进行审计之前应该做哪些准备?

发布时间:2026/3/12 23:08 当前位置:首页 > 人物
在进行区块链项目的审计之前,有必要做好充分的准备,以确保审计过程的顺利进行和结果的有效性。准备阶段包括多个环节,需要考虑技术实现、文档资料和团队合作等多方面的内容。
首先,团队需要明确审计的目标和范围。这意味着要清楚想要审计的具体内容,比如代码质量、"https://www.chainsafeai.com/" title="智能合约">智能合约的安全性、系统性能等。明确目标可以帮助团队与审计机构进行有效沟通,并在审计过程中集中注意力在关键问题上。整个过程的职责和范围应该在项目初期就被定义清楚,以避免未来产生不必要的误解和资源浪费。
接下来,团队应确保提供完整且准确的文档资料。这包括项目的白皮书、技术文档、代码注释以及相关的业务逻辑说明等。文档越详细,审计机构就能越清楚项目的设计思路和实施细节,从而提高审计的效率和质量。缺乏文档的项目在审计时常常会遇到很多问题,因此提前准备好这些资料是非常重要的。
代码的整洁性和可读性也是审计准备中的一个重要方面。若代码没有经过合理的组织和注释,审计人员可能会花费更多时间进行理解。为了提高代码质量,团队应该遵循最佳实践,进行适当的代码审查和单元测试。这些步骤有助于发现潜在的安全漏洞和逻辑错误,从而降低审计过程中的风险。
测试环境的构建同样不可忽视。审计团队需要有一个合适的测试环境来模拟真实的区块链网络情况。这个环境应该尽量与实际条件相符,以便审计人员能够直观地验证项目的性能和安全性。同时,团队也需确保测试用例的完整性和有效性,以便审计方能够全面评估项目的表现。
在审计前,还要建立良好的沟通机制。与审计团队保持开放的互动,可以有效提高审计效率。制定一个双方都认可的沟通流程,确保审计期间无论是问题的反馈还是数据的共享都能及时进行。这样不仅能提高审计的透明度,还能让团队在审计过程中获取实时反馈,从而有机会及时修正问题。
对审计团队的选择也是一项重要的准备工作。在选择审计机构时,团队应确保其具备相关的专业背景和经验。这可以通过查看该机构的过往案例和客户反馈来进行评估。确保选择到合适的审计机构,不仅可以提高审计的效果,还能在后续的维护和优化中提供有价值的建议。
团队要准备好在审计过程中可能需要的技术支持。这意味着在审计期间,项目的开发团队应该保持可用,以便高级问题能够快速解决。审计方在执行审计时可能会提出一些技术问题,开发团队应准备随时提供所需支持,确保审计的顺利进行。
再者,团队要为审计结果的反馈做好心理准备。审计可能会揭示出项目中的许多不足之处,开发团队需要有开放的心态来面对这些反馈。通过积极的应对和及时的改进,团队才能不断提高项目的质量并增强其安全性。
技术文档与代码库的维护同样需要在日常工作中加以关注。其实,定期的审计与评估不仅在项目初期重要,对于后续的更新和维护也尤为关键。保持良好的文档记录和代码质量,可以有效减少未来审计的工作负担,并为项目的持续发展奠定基础。
项目团队在审计前期的准备工作是决定审计成效的关键环节。通过全面的准备,团队能够增强项目的透明度和可靠性,为投资者和用户提供更多信心。同时,准备阶段不仅局限于审计本身,更是一个持续改进和学习的过程。
ChainSafeAI(链熵科技)专注于区块链生态安全,以“数据驱动 + 技术赋能”构建360°全方位安全防护体系,服务于交易所、金融机构、OTC服务商及加密资产投资者。公司提供覆盖KYT风险监测、智能"https://www.chainsafeai.com/" title="合约审计">合约审计、加密资产追踪、区块链漏洞测试等在内的全维度安全与合规技术解决方案,助力客户防范洗钱、诈骗等风险,保障业务合规运行。通过实时风险预警、合规审查与资金溯源分析,协助客户识别链上异常行为、防范洗钱及诈骗风险、降低被盗损失并提升资产追回可能性。
推荐图标 推荐

最热门的区块链合约开发语言有哪些?

什么是智能合约安全审计,为什么它对于区块链项目至关重要?

安全审计的主要步骤有哪些?

常见的智能合约漏洞有哪些?

安全审计中使用的工具和技术有哪些?